Ash is the head of Social Security planning at OneTeam Financial. With nearly thirty years of experience, he is one of the nation’s foremost experts on Social Security and oversees the development of Social Security claiming strategies to maximize retirement income benefits. Ash is the former president and founder of National Social Security Partners, LLC (NSSP). He has two certifications in Social Security planning: National Social Security AdvisorSM and Certified in Social Security Claiming Strategies (CSSCS). Ash was recognized with the “National Social Security Advisor of the Year” award in 2016 from the National Social Security Association. He obtained his Chartered Accounting degree (a Canadian CPA.) and Certified Financial PlannerTM designation. He then went on to obtain an MBA from Wharton Business School. Ash has been published in numerous newspapers and magazines.

Kenneth N. Rashbaum advises multinational corporations, financial services organizations, life sciences organizations, and other businesses that collect, use, and share electronic information in the areas of privacy, cybersecurity, e-discovery for litigation and regulatory proceedings and information management. He counsels these entities on information governance and its compliance with federal, state, and non-U.S. laws and the interface of e-commerce and legal and regulatory liabilities in areas such as cybersecurity and breach response. Ken has vast experience in preparation and negotiation of technology contracts, including service level agreements and license agreements relating to compliance with data protection and privacy laws in the U.S. and other countries. He also advises clients in the preparation of applications for privacy and cyber liability and technology errors and omissions insurance, assists them in preparation of information controls required by those applications and provides advice concerning proposed insurance policies. Ken leads information security and data breach response assessments, investigations, and remediation initiatives; prepares policies for social media legal and regulatory compliance; and represents technology and life sciences organizations in federal and state investigations and audits, and in litigation.
